MS Queen Elizabeth (QE) is a cruise ship of the Vista class operated by the Cunard Line. The design is modified compared to earlier ships of the same class, and slightly larger than Queen Victoria, at 92,000 GT.

What the record says

Puzzle 45 ran on 23 Aug 2026 and the answer was MS Queen Elizabeth, played with 6 guesses against 7 columns. On the record: Type - cruise; Flag - Bermuda; Tonnage - 50-100k; Builder - Fincantieri. The numbers: Launched - 2010; Length - 294 m. 1 of the 7 columns is blank in the source (Status), so nobody could score it either way.
